This is an automatic timed sale. The lots will close every 45 seconds.
We suggest you leave your bids ahead of time so that you do not miss a lot you would like to bid on. If you or someone else chooses to bid during the auction, that lot will stay open for an additional 1 minute until it times out or until you or someone else bids, then it will stay open for an additional 1 minute more and so on.
